There is no need to match all four modules of memory in a 4-slot iMac, you can have two pairs of different sizes. In iMacs, installing a single RAM is permissible, however installing a matching pair allows Dual Channel memory access, which has a small (6%-8%) but welcome real-world speed improvement. Different models of iMac have had either two RAM sockets or four RAM sockets. Apple has released a variety of iMac intel machines, which have used four different kinds of RAM.
